Rehabilitation Case Manager

Medicess is an exciting and rapidly growing vocational rehabilitation company which strives for clinical excellence in the treatment of its patients. Offering a doctor-led vocational rehabilitation service, Medicess is unique in its multi-disciplinary approach to case management.Working as a case manager you will be pivotal in our innovative approach to clinical and vocational rehabilitation in the workplace. Alongside our doctors you will devise and implement multi-disciplinary treatment programmes which will be geared to returning patients to work in the shortest possible time frame. Your role will be to drive, manage, monitor and report on the patient’s progress.You will be required to liaise with all key parties involved in a patient’s recovery including GPs and treating clinicians, employers, patients, our clients etc., whilst documenting the patient’s progress against treatment objectives and reporting to all interested parties. With a relevant clinical qualification (Physiotherapy, Occupational Therapy, Psychology etc) we are looking for experience in rehabilitation case management and knowledge of healthcare delivery in the UK. You will need to be organised, have good administrative and communication skills and be confident on IT systems.
